Pediatrics - Neuroplasticity and Recovery After Hemispherectomy in Children
from Neurosurgery Hub Podcast · host Neurosurgery Hub Team
In this episode, we delve into the remarkable capacity for functional recovery and neuroplasticity following hemispherectomy in pediatric patients. Based on an abstract from a 2026 study in Neuroscience Research titled 'Functional recovery and neuroplasticity post-hemispherectomy in humans,' this discussion synthesizes current evidence regarding sensorimotor, linguistic, visual, cognitive, and social domain recovery. The review highlights how motor skills can be reacquired through alternative pathways and cortical recruitment, and how language skills demonstrate significant adaptability, especially when surgery occurs early in life. Visual field deficits, while often persistent, can be mitigated by compensatory strategies. This episode explores the principle of degeneracy as a framework for understanding brain reorganization and its implications for individualized neurorehabilitation in young patients who have undergone this significant neurosurgical procedure.
